2023 LD-011 Preliminary Plat - Swalheim Business Park  
Town of Cottage Grove  
Staff recommends denial based on issues with Land Suitability, Ch.  
75.13  
Attachments:  
A motion was made by KIEFER, seconded by BOLLIG, that the preliminary plat be  
denied. The motion carried by the following vote: 3-0.  
Finding of fact: The plat was determined to be unsuitable per Ch. 75.13 for the  
following reasons:  
1. Lots 3, 4, 5, 6, 9, and 10 do not have the adequate soils to support an on-site  
septic systems. Holding tanks are not permitted for new commercial  
development per the Town Plan policies.  
2. Lots 4 and 5 have the potential of future flooding. The lots are directly adjacent  
to wetlands and approximately 2 to 4 feet above the pond level on the adjacent  
lot. The Soil Evaluator identified standing water on lots 4 and 5. The area is being  
artificially drained with drain tile which could present flooding issues when  
disturbed by development.
